跳到主要内容

解释Oracle冷备份和热备份机制 ?

参考答案:

Oracle冷备份和热备份是两种不同的数据库备份机制,各有其特点和应用场景。

冷备份

冷备份,也被称为脱机备份,是在数据库关闭状态下进行的备份操作。这涉及到拷贝数据库的所有关键性文件,包括数据文件、控制文件、联机REDO LOG文件,甚至参数文件和口令文件(这些可以根据需要进行选择)。因为冷备份要备份除了重做日志以外的所有数据库文件,所以它也被视为完全的数据库备份。冷备份的优点在于操作相对简单,只需拷贝文件即可完成备份,恢复时也只需将文件再拷贝回去即可。此外,冷备份的维护量较少,但安全性相对较高。然而,冷备份也有其局限性,例如在备份过程中数据库不可用,可能影响到业务的连续性。

热备份

热备份,也被称为联机备份,是在数据库处于open状态下进行的备份操作。它会对数据库的数据文件、控制文件、参数文件、密码文件等进行备份。热备份基于用户管理备份恢复的方式,并且通常要求数据库处于归档模式下。热备份的主要优点是可以在数据库正常运行时进行备份,不会影响到业务的连续性。然而,热备份的操作相对复杂,需要更多的技术和资源投入。

总的来说,冷备份和热备份各有其优缺点,选择哪种备份方式取决于具体的业务需求和环境。在实际应用中,可能还需要结合其他备份和恢复策略,以确保数据库的安全性和可用性。